Rucha Patil Takes The National DHR-ICMR Gold Award for Best Technology
Rucha Patil, Scientist at Department of Haemostasis and Thrombosis, ICMR- National Institute of Immunohaematology, reposted from ICMR- National Institute of Immunohaematology on LinkedIn:
”Extremely happy to get this prestigious National DHR-ICMR Gold Award for Best Technology.
Kudos to the entire team.”
Quoting ICMR National Institute of Immunohaematology‘s post:
”We are delighted to share that ICMR- NIIH has received the Gold award for Technology, under the ICMR Intramural category for the technology “Qualitative G6PD Deficiency POC Test”, at the 2nd DHR-ICMR Health Research Excellence Summit 2025, held at ICMR- NIMR, New Delhi on 13-14th November 2025.
Congratulations to the team behind this achievement: Inventors: Dr. Rucha Patil, Dr. Rati Devendra, and Dr. Manisha Madkaikar, Project Team Members: Dr. Tejashree Patole and Puloma Pandey.
A proud moment for all of us at ICMR-NIIH, Mumbai.”
